Cross-Cultural Teaching Experience

ACS 511 Seminar in Intercultural Communication includes discussions of case studies related to

different cultural contexts as well as online exchanges between students enrolled in the course

and international communication practitioners in various countries of the world.

Page 5: Sorin Nastasia Curriculum Vitae

NASTASIA 5

ACS 419: Special Topics in Speech Communication – International Public Relations at Southern

Illinois University Edwardsville is a study abroad experience. During Summer semester 2012 I

took 12 U.S. students to Lyon, France and Bucharest, Romania, and during Summer semester

2014 I took 9 students to Munich, Germany and Budapest, Hungary. In these study abroad trips,

students have professional and cultural exchanges with faculty from local universities and with

public relations practitioners from local firms. In Munich, Germany, the students also had the

opportunity to contribute their public relations skills to the 50th

edition of the children’s film

festival Prix Jeunesse International.
